There are currently over 10 MTO units in use in China; the overall operation of these units is stable, but there are still many problems, such as high pressure differences in the quench water towers and severely elevated COD levels in the gas wastewater! The quench water has a high solid content, the purified water has a high oil content, the pressure difference in the wash tower is high, the temperature at the outlet of the reaction gas in the wash tower is high, and there is severe catalyst loss
Quench water has a high solid content, and air-cooled systems require continuous cleaning throughout the year, which is costly! Heat exchangers that use quench water as a heat source for olefin separation also need to be cleaned regularly!

What is the full name of MTO, and what is its process?
Methanol to olefins! In simple terms, it involves using methanol to produce ethylene and propylene, with some carbon tetra- and carbon pentane compounds being produced as by-products!
